99 alumina ceramic parts

99 alumina ceramic is a high-performance engineering ceramic material with a variety of excellent physical and chemical properties, which is widely used in various industrial fields.

High melting point:
99 alumina ceramics have a high melting point and can withstand temperatures up to 1800 ° C.
High hardness and high mechanical strength:
The material has extremely high hardness and mechanical strength, with a Mohs hardness of up to 9, approaching that of diamond.
Electrical insulation performance:
99 alumina ceramics are excellent electrical insulating materials with high resistivity, suitable for extreme electrical environments such as high voltage and high frequency.
Chemical stability:
It has good chemical stability, strong corrosion resistance, insoluble in water, only slightly soluble in strong acid and alkaline aqueous solutions.
Coefficient of thermal expansion:
A relatively large coefficient of thermal expansion will lead to a decrease in thermal shock stability.
Wear resistance:
Its excellent wear resistance allows it to maintain a good surface condition even in harsh working environments.

application
Mechanical Engineering:
Used in the manufacture of bearings, valves, pump bodies and other wear-resistant components.
Electronics industry:
Widely used in electrical insulation materials, substrates and packaging materials.
Aerospace:
It is used in the manufacture of high-temperature structural parts and wear-resistant components.
The automotive industry:
Applied to engine components and sensor components.
Medical Equipment:
It is used in the manufacture of wear-resistant and corrosion-resistant components in medical devices.
Chemical Equipment:
Manufacture of circulating pumps, reciprocating pumps and resonator support products.

99 alumina ceramics are widely used in many high-tech fields due to their excellent physical and chemical properties, and can be fabricated through a variety of precision machining methods to produce complex and high-precision components.
